我想将面板与 bootstrap 并排放置
I want to put panels side by side with bootstrap
我使用 while 循环从数据库中获取一些信息,以与 boostrap 并排输出面板。
这是代码:
<?php
$sql = "SELECT * FROM items ORDER BY `id`";
$res = mysqli_query($conn,$sql);
$x = 4;
while($page = mysqli_fetch_assoc($res)){
echo "<div class='col-lg-$x col-md-5'>
<div id='posts' class='transitions-enabled masonry'>".
"<div class='box panel panel-default masonry-brick' style='position: absolute; top: 0px; left: 0px;'' target='_blank>".
"<a href=''><img src=''></a>".
"<h2 class='box_text_hover'>". $page["name"]"."</h2>".(float)$page["price"]." ".
"<a href='item.php?id=".$page["id"]."'>See more!</a>".
"</div></div>".
"</div>";
$x+=2;
}
mysqli_close($conn);
?>
但输出总是如下所示:
请添加您的 php 的完整代码。您似乎没有将 "col-sm-4" class 分配给您的 div class="panel panel-default"。数字 4 是面板的宽度。与您的 while 循环呼应的这些数字的总和不能高于 12。
我使用 while 循环从数据库中获取一些信息,以与 boostrap 并排输出面板。
这是代码:
<?php
$sql = "SELECT * FROM items ORDER BY `id`";
$res = mysqli_query($conn,$sql);
$x = 4;
while($page = mysqli_fetch_assoc($res)){
echo "<div class='col-lg-$x col-md-5'>
<div id='posts' class='transitions-enabled masonry'>".
"<div class='box panel panel-default masonry-brick' style='position: absolute; top: 0px; left: 0px;'' target='_blank>".
"<a href=''><img src=''></a>".
"<h2 class='box_text_hover'>". $page["name"]"."</h2>".(float)$page["price"]." ".
"<a href='item.php?id=".$page["id"]."'>See more!</a>".
"</div></div>".
"</div>";
$x+=2;
}
mysqli_close($conn);
?>
但输出总是如下所示:
请添加您的 php 的完整代码。您似乎没有将 "col-sm-4" class 分配给您的 div class="panel panel-default"。数字 4 是面板的宽度。与您的 while 循环呼应的这些数字的总和不能高于 12。